Upcoming Weston-super-Mare Train Show
Tuesday 6th January 2015
This Sunday, January 11th, is the Weston-super-Mare Train Show. While this show is run independently, it certainly deserves a mention as all the proceeds go to Weston Hospice Care (registered charity no.900328). Over the last five years, Keith and Joyce Price who organise the show have raised more than £20,000 which has been donated to the charity, £5,641 of that total being raised last year alone.
Amongst the thirty layouts operating as part of the Weston-super-Mare Train Show, there will be two layouts owned and operated by members of the Nailsea and District Model Railway Club. Mike Brown will be there with his G Scale tramway layout, ‘Paley Green Park’ which was recently displayed at our club open day in December 2014 and Pete Everitt will be operating his Colorado based HO Scale layout, ‘Windsor’ which you can read more about in the Member’s Layouts section of the website here.
